JUST IN: Hundreds Kidnapped As ISWAP Attacks Borno Village

Hundreds of Borno people have been taken hostage by suspected members of the Islamic State of West African Province (ISWAP).

The head of a local militia group, Babakura Kolo, said the terrorists had late on Tuesday, overran Kukawa in the lake Chad region, kidnapped people who had just returned to their homes after spending two years in a displaced peoples camp.

At least 20 soldiers and more than 40 civilians were in June killed and several others injured in a twin attack carried out by the terrorist sect.

Recall that the terrorist group had recently killed over 80 people in a village when it raided Gubiyo Local Government of Borno State.
